How they compare
India currently reports 91.4% against 88.8% in Venezuela, a difference of 2.6%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 5 shared years of data; in 2011 it was Venezuela ahead.
India ranks 45th and Venezuela ranks 48th of 97 countries.
Venezuela has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The percentage of respondents who report having an account (by themselves or together with someone else) at a bank or another type of financial institution (see the definition for "financial institution account") or report personally using a mobile money service in the past year (see the definition for "mobile money account"), in labor force (% age 15+)
